FINANCE REVIEW SUMMARY — PILOT CHURN

Churn in the Larkspur pilot exceeded forecast, concentrated among small accounts onboarded in the first wave. Revenue impact is modest; acquisition spend on the cohort is written off. Retention fixes ship next cycle. Margin on remaining pilot accounts holds above plan. The board should read the confidential note below before the pilot go/no-go decision.

board note of kawig-tahog: Ulairax Works is in early talks to buy Noriusix Works for about $31.4 million. The Pelmir launch date is April 2, and nothing goes to the press before then.

Facilities ticket — Ostermere Plaza, ground floor. The east lobby turnstiles are being replaced overnight Tuesday through Thursday. Contractors from Kellbright Installations will be on site from 10pm; night shift should log their arrival and departure in the duty book. During the works, the turnstiles are out of service and the side gate by the post room is the only entry point. Unlock the side gate using the code below.

turnstile pass: bdg-YEOZLM-79341408

### Restarting the Fernmark render pipeline

If markdown rendering stalls after a release, drain the Fernmark queue first, then restart the worker pool one node at a time, confirming each node reports healthy before proceeding to the next. Do not restart the cache tier during this process, as partially rendered documents will be served stale. The worker pool reads the following configuration at boot.

config for yahof-tajop:
zorath:
  pin: 7493
  metrics_host: metrics.zorath.tolvaqsys.internal
  tenant: praiel
  seal: seal_fd9cd4f1

Contractor accounts are provisioned separately from staff accounts, so your badge credentials will not work on the simulator console. Once your engagement is registered, you receive a sandbox workspace preloaded with the Marrow Plaza demo building. Run your dispatch algorithms there first; production scenario packs require an additional approval. Expect provisioning to take one business day. If your workspace has not appeared after that, or you need scenario-pack approval, contact the Vertiq access team.

alerts address for kafof-bagag: kasael@olvarqdyn.corp